The Wave
Rhino Head is best on west-northwest offshore winds and southwest swell, with medium to high tide giving the cleanest shape.

Lineup Guide
The reef sits out on the Innes and Stenhouse Bay headland, so rocks, sharks, and the occasional crowd are part of the package.
Respect the local peak and watch for submerged hazards during lower tidal stages.
